The Oglethorpe men's basketball team struggled shooting the ball Friday night in Mount Berry against in-state rival Berry, and it cost them in a 77-61 defeat. The Stormy Petrels shot just 31.4 percent from the field and were outrebounded by a significant margin, 57-33.
Berry used an early 10-4 run to take a 12-6 lead at the 13:50 mark of the first half. They followed that up with a 14-2 spurt over 6:40 to take a 26-12 lead with 6:15 to go. The visitors responded with a 15-7 run that cut the Vikings' lead to six, 33-27, with 2:40 to go until halftime. They got as close as five in the final minute of the period, but Berry led 40-32 at the break.
The teams traded baskets early in the second half, but the Petrels broke out with a 14-5 run that put them right back into the game. They trailed by a single point, 56-55, with 10:05 remaining. Seven consecutive Viking points put them back up 63-55 with 6:45 left, though, and a 12-1 Berry run spanning a 4:45 stretch put the game away. The home side led 75-59, their largest advantage of the game, with a minute left in the contest.
Senior guard Dimetri Chambers and junior guard Carlos Sone each had 21 points. Sone collected 15 rebounds and went 7-of-12 from the field overall including a 6-of-11 night from beyond the arc.
The Petrels forced 19 Berry turnovers while committing only seven themselves, and they outscored their opponent 18-9 off of turnovers. That wasn't enough to overcome Berry's sizeable advantage in shooting and rebounding, though. The Vikings also outscored the Petrels 28-8 off the bench.
